The video explores Theodore Levitt's influential ideas in marketing, focusing on his concepts of Marketing Myopia, customer-centric strategies, and globalization. Levitt argued that organizations should view themselves as creators of customers rather than mere producers of goods. He emphasized the importance of marketing in organizational strategy and introduced the idea of standardizing services like products. Levitt also foresaw the impact of globalization and technology on markets, advocating for efficiency and standardization over local customization. His ideas sparked debates with contemporaries like Philip Kotler, highlighting differing views on market customization.
